SUMMARY:
The Drafting & Design Engineering Manager is responsible for leading a team of engineers, designers, and supervisors to deliver high‑quality engineering designs, drafting, and analyses that support NGL & NGLs operations. This role applies advanced engineering expertise to ensure best‑in‑class technical execution, strong team performance, and alignment with departmental engineering and drafting standards.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
-
Manages a team of engineers and designers, which may include supervisors, responsible for completing designs, performing engineering analyses, and drafting. Applies an advanced level of engineering knowledge and experience to mentor supervisors (as applicable), design engineers, and designers in the delivery of quality projects.
-
Ensures their team is responsive and develops a collaborative teamwork approach to consistently providing quality projects and support services.
-
Drives internal relationship building with project management teams and business partners through open communication and maintaining high performance expectations, joint ownership, and accountability on work performed.
-
Develops and oversees the department’s strategy and process for distributing workloads. Maintains a portfolio of projects that is within the capability and capacity of the team.
-
Acts as SME within NGL & NGLs on design and drafting practices. Responsible for generation and maintenance of drafting specifications and standards, code requirements, and industry best practices applicable to the design team.
-
Oversees the creation of infrastructure standard drawings and specifications while ensuring that applicable stakeholders are involved in the process.
-
Initiates recommendations, changes, and improvements to enhance department performance.
-
Seeks opportunities to promote employee development. Mentors personnel in the areas of CAD, engineering and design, and department goals and objectives.
-
Develops supporting design packages for mechanical, structural, civil or electrical portions of projects.
-
Proactively manages multiple concurrent projects while ensuring deadlines are met.
-
Develop and disseminate training on facility walkdown and P&ID revisions
-
Proficiency in CADWORX and Navisworks is preferred
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
-
Bachelor's degree in engineering required
-
8 years of professional experience required
-
2 years leadership experience preferred
-
Valid Driver's License required

About Marathon Petroleum

Marathon Petroleum
PublicMarathon Petroleum is one of the largest petroleum refining companies in the United States, operating refineries and marketing gasoline and other petroleum products. The company also operates a midstream business through MPLX LP, handling crude oil and refined product transportation and storage.
